In yet another blow to the Naga People’s Front, seven central office-bearers have resigned from the party’s primary membership on Wednesday.
This comes after seven assembly unit presidents of the NPF resigned to join the ruling NDPP on May 3, in the wake of the party suspending 7 of its legislators on April 24 for supporting NDPP candidate Tokheho Yepthomi for the April 11 polls.
Those that resigned are B Bangtick Phom, Akang and Kapwang Konyak, Secretaries Bongshin Yanlem and Nokshom Konyak, Central Executive Committee member B Athy and Central Youth Wing Vice President Honpha Konyak.
